Benjamin Franklin som var amerikansk ambassadör i Paris observerade också fenomenet och skrev året därpå:
"During several of the summer months of the year 1783, when the effect of the sun's rays to heat the earth in these northern regions should have been greater, there existed a constant fog over all Europe, and a great part of North America. This fog was of a permanent nature; it was dry, and the rays of the sun seemed to have little effect towards dissipating it, as they easily do a moist fog, arising from water. They were indeed rendered so faint in passing through it, that when collected in the focus of a burning glass they would scarce kindle brown paper. Of course, their summer effect in heating the Earth was exceedingly diminished. Hence the surface was early frozen. Hence the first snows remained on it unmelted, and received continual additions. Hence the air was more chilled, and the winds more severely cold. Hence perhaps the winter of 1783-4 was more severe than any that had happened for many years.
The cause of this universal fog is not yet ascertained [...] or whether it was the vast quantity of smoke, long continuing, to issue during the summer from Hecla in Iceland, and that other volcano which arose out of the sea near that island, which smoke might be spread by various winds, over the northern part of the world, is yet uncertain"
Vilket innebär att han sannolikt var den förste som direkt visade på att vulkanutbrott påverkade klimatet.

Nu upplever vi än en gång verkningarna av ett vulkanutbrott på Island. Idag stängde Sverige, Norge och flera andra europeiska länder sitt luftrum på grund av askmolnet från vulkanen vid Eyjafjallajökull. På Island tar man in sina djur för att de inte skall andas in stoft och gaser från vulkanen.
Vi får väl se hur länge vulkanen forsätter att spy ut stoft och aska och hur det kommer att påverka oss.
